If You See a Light in the Woods, Don't Follow It

Rate this book
Isolated in the center of the cold wilderness lives a religious cult that controls every aspect of its members’ lives. After resources become scarce and a series of crises make living unbearable, the members begin to question their faith, new leaders emerge, and the battle for hearts and minds causes some to flee while leaving others dead in the chaos.

About the author

Lexington Alexander

15 books68 followers
Lexington Alexander was born in San Luis Obispo, California in 1984. He graduated from Washington State University with a bachelor's degree in general studies in 2010. He began a career in game development before becoming an independent author.
